Experience/Background
Michel Moral spent most of his career in an
international environment. After several years in IBM France sales, he joined
IBM Eurocoordination where he was involved in different Business Units: Program
manager in the Large Systems division, then manager of operations in the
Networking Systems division, and manager of operations in Telco and Media Industries
and later in Government Industries. Each of these Business Units is running a
2-4 billion dollars in annual revenue. He finally participated in re-organizing
the Emerging Markets entity (Eastern countries, Middle East and Africa, a total of 124 countries) where he had the
opportunity to manage teams or projects in more than 30 countries. He therefore
has a deep knowledge in intercultural management and coaching and wrote a book
on this subject (see publications)
In 2003 he decided to leave IBM to create his own consulting and
coaching practice. He currently coaches executives, executive teams
(multicultural, usually) and organizations in global companies. He also teaches
coaching and intercultural management in Universities (Paris VIII) and Business
Schools.
As an executive coach, Michel Moral works
either in French or English. He also supervises coaches either in French or
English.
Education
Michel
Moral holds a Masters degree in Science & Technology from the Ecole
Centrale de Paris, and a Ph.D. in Psychology from the University Paris 5 La
Sorbonne.
Publications
He has published
3 books in French. One on intercultural
management (Le manager global,
Paris: Dunod, 2004) and two on coaching (Coaching,
outils et pratiques, Paris:Armand Colin, 2006
; Coaching d’équipe, outils et pratiques,
Paris: Armand
Colin, 2007).
He is the editor of a book in English on
intercultural and international coaching to be published in 2008. He is also
finishing a book on organizational coaching in an international environment.
